>BTW, I got one question about hotplug size requirement.
>
>I thought the hotplug range should be section size aligned, while taking a
>look into current code function check_hotplug_memory_range() guard the range.
>
>This function says the range should be block_size aligned. And if I am
>correct, block size on x86 should be in the range
>
> [MIN_MEMORY_BLOCK_SIZE, MEM_SIZE_FOR_LARGE_BLOCK]
>
>And MIN_MEMORY_BLOCK_SIZE is section size.
>
>Seems currently we support subsection hotplug? Then how a subsection range got
>hotplug? Or this patch is a pre-requisite?
>

One more question is we support hot-add subsection memory but not support
hot-online subsection memory.

Is my understanding correct?
